El costo de una oreja protésica en España suele oscilar entre $4,000 y $8,000. Los precios varían según la clínica, la experiencia del cirujano, la complejidad de la reconstrucción auricular y los materiales utilizados para la prótesis. En Estados Unidos, el costo promedio es de $12,800 (según ASPS). Esto significa que los procedimientos de oreja protésica en España son aproximadamente un 53% menos costosos que en EE. UU.
Las clínicas españolas suelen incluir la consulta inicial, la evaluación preoperatoria, la medicación postoperatoria, las visitas de seguimiento, la planificación de tratamiento personalizada y atención al paciente 24/7. También son habituales las comidas durante la estancia en la clínica y el personal que habla inglés. En EE. UU., el precio base suele cubrir solo los honorarios del cirujano, mientras que la anestesia, la fabricación de la prótesis y el seguimiento se facturan por separado. Siempre confirmar exactamente qué está incluido con la clínica elegida.

Un oído prostético es un dispositivo artificial diseñado para reemplazar la apariencia de un oído natural.
An auricular epithesis is a custom silicone prosthesis that replaces a missing or malformed external ear. This specialized device restores facial symmetry for patients with microtia or trauma. Modern options include temporary medical-grade adhesives for children or permanent bone-anchored titanium implants for adults.

Prosthetic ears are attached using medical-grade adhesive, magnetic retention on bone-anchored titanium implants, or mechanical clipping. Surgeons in Spain utilize JCI-accredited facilities to secure custom silicone prostheses, ensuring anatomical alignment and stability. Magnetic systems require minor surgery but provide the most secure fit for active lifestyles.

Patients can comfortably wear glasses and earrings with a prosthetic ear. Specialized technicians customize the silicone shape to accommodate eyeglass arms. Bone-anchored or magnetic implants provide the necessary stability for standard jewelry. Most prosthetic silicone can be safely pierced for post or hook earrings.

Prosthetic ear restoration in Spain takes between one day and 12 months. Synthetic silicone implants like Medpor require a single outpatient surgery with a few weeks of recovery. Biological rib cartilage reconstruction involves multiple surgical stages spanning 6 to 12 months for completion.
